Transaction 54ca8313c7c7e684f50549fa356e591177015779da956ab6c764606653d257e5
1 Input
1 Output
-
54ca8313c7c7e684f50549fa356e591177015779da956ab6c764606653d257e5:0
- value
- 157566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fba54edc255f3b7289e2d4c97f82c7c0b294197 OP_EQUAL
- address
- 3Bsn9PoycwTiYmdPRrkHkwZTHL2aicVUgd